In Australia, a full time Compliance Analyst generally earns $2,115 per week ($109,980 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
This industry is expected to experience strong growth in employment numbers in coming years. There are currently 14,100 people working in this field in Australia and many of them specialise as a Compliance Analyst. Compliance Analysts may find work across all regions of Australia.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
